Transaction 01efcae74dbb975b85d1032623cdf8687bfe8aeddbaa92ff1c1cb5704de983ce

1 Input
2 Outputs
  • 01efcae74dbb975b85d1032623cdf8687bfe8aeddbaa92ff1c1cb5704de983ce:0
  • value  1303295
    address  1PZt5dQ1tS4RuQRkK9fMmoqAQoY3G3qtU5
  • 01efcae74dbb975b85d1032623cdf8687bfe8aeddbaa92ff1c1cb5704de983ce:1
  • value  34201502
    address  1DQM7CqaPPKrnV8JP1S8tLY34jUMaPzj6h